CRM Development: Best Practices for Building a Successful System

Date:

CRM stands for Customer Relationship Management, and it refers to the strategies, processes, and technologies that companies use to manage and analyze customer interactions and data throughout the customer lifecycle. The ultimate goal of CRM is to improve customer satisfaction and retention, ultimately leading to increased sales and profitability.

Building a successful CRM system requires a well-planned strategy and implementation. No matter the unique needs of your business, here are some best practices to help ensure that your CRM system is effective and successful.

Essential Elements of Successful CRM Development

Develop a Clear Strategy and Objectives Before starting your CRM development, it’s crucial to have a clear strategy and objectives that align with your business goals. Start by identifying the specific problems you are trying to solve or areas in your business that need improvement. It could be anything from improving customer service to streamlining sales processes. Understanding your goals will help you determine how to configure and customize your CRM system to best support those objectives.

Choose the Right Platform When selecting a CRM platform, consider not only the features but also factors such as scalability, cost, and ease of use. A good CRM platform should integrate smoothly with your existing business systems, have a user-friendly interface, and be customizable to fit your specific needs. Design an Intuitive User Interface A significant factor in successful CRM implementation is the user interface. Design the interface with the end-user in mind, keeping it simple, streamlined, and easy to navigate. The interface should be easy to use, visually appealing, and responsive, so users can access data and insights quickly and efficiently.

Use Integration as a Tool for Effectiveness CRM systems are designed to collect data from a variety of sources, from website visits to social media interactions. Make sure your CRM system integrates with the other tools you use in your business, such as your marketing or e-commerce platform. Integrating your CRM with other platforms will help provide a complete and detailed view of your customer, improve the accuracy of the data, and enable you to use that data more effectively.

Test and Iterate Once you have configured your CRM system, it’s time to test it. Test your system extensively to ensure it meets your objectives and is user-friendly. This will help identify any bugs, performance issues or user experience problems you may encounter. The next step would be to make any necessary changes to the system. By iterating on the CRM system, you will ensure it is continuously improving and better serving your business needs.

Final Thoughts

In conclusion, CRM development can be overwhelming, but building an effective and successful system can be achieved by following best practices like developing a clear strategy, choosing the right platform, designing an intuitive user interface, and integrating the system with other business tools. Remember to perform testing and continuous iteration to make the most of your CRM system for the long haul.
